There are three significant figures in 43.0. The zero at the end of the number is considered significant because it serves to specify the accuracy of the measurement to the tenths place.
The number 2747 written to three significant figures is 2750. When rounding to three significant figures, the third digit (4) is followed by a 7, which means we round up. Thus, 2747 becomes 2750, preserving the three significant figures.
